Mumbai: TV actress Anita Hassanandani says she was initially not in the mood to make a comeback on the second season of thriller series 'Fanaah'.

The 'Yeh Hai Mohabbatein' actress, who played a loud character on the show, said her simple and sweet look in the new season attracted her to be a part of it.

"My character Preet in 'Fanaah' had a very distinctive appearance, loud make-up and dramatic clothes. But Yamini, the character I will be playing in the second season is a very simple girl with a mysterious story.

"I prefer this simple and sweet look. Initially I wasn't sure about being in the second season due to my hectic schedule and plus it's just been a year to my marriage, but, this simple and sweet look appealed me a lot. I'm looking forward to be a part of 'Fanaah' for the second time," Anita said in a statement.

The 34-year-old actress, who is married to businessman Rohit Reddy, will be playing the role of a young medical intern hailing from a middle-class background.

'Fanaah' season two is set in a medical background and also stars Karan Kundra, Chetna Pandey and Meghna Naidu.
